2. Register the memory tables for the numerals and character-strings to be dis-
played when creating the screen data by using the support tool.
To display a character-string, use "character display" and specify the charac-
ter-string memory table by using the support tool.
To display numerals, use "numeral display" and specify the numeral memory
table by using the support tool.
3. Set the copy source data to the memory table when creating the screen data
by using the support tool.
Use "table edit".
4. Create a PC program to write the copy type, copy destination memory table
number, and copy source memory table number to the "copy memory table"
setting word in the PT status control area.
S Order for writing to the PT status control area (PC to PT)
First write the "copy destination memory table number", and then, write the
"copy source memory table number" to the PT status control area (PC to PT).
The NT620S/620C reads the area sometimes when the PC is writing the set-
tings. If the "copy source memory table number" has been written first and is
changed, unexpected memory table may possibly be changed.
